
What began as a quiet debut with just 1.6% domestic viewership has turned into one of the most astonishing success stories of 2024. Korean drama Tastefully Yours, which premiered on May 12 via ENA and Genie TV, has soared to the top of global streaming charts, capturing hearts across 84 countries.
Despite opening to modest numbers, significantly lower than its predecessor Recruit 3, the romantic culinary series experienced a meteoric rise after just one episode. By May 15, it had climbed to No. 2 globally in Netflix’s TV category, according to FlixPatrol, and hit No. 1 in 23 countries, including Brazil, Indonesia, Mexico, and Thailand. Even in the U.S., it secured a strong No. 7 spot.

The drama has now overtaken domestic hits like tvN’s Resident Playbook, JTBC’s Heavenly Ever After, and SBS’s The Haunted Palace on Netflix Korea, despite its lower terrestrial ratings. Viewership has shown signs of growth too, with episode 2 reaching 2.2% in Seoul and 2.0% nationwide.
Set in a cozy Jeonju alley, Tastefully Yours tells the story of a one-table, signless restaurant and the evolving romance between Mo Yeon-joo (played by Go Min-si), a passionate chef, and Han Beom-woo (played by Kang Ha-neul), a food conglomerate heir who initially seeks to acquire her restaurant. Their dynamic journey from opposition to affection serves as a metaphor for growth, healing, and emotional nourishment.

Backed by D.P. and Coin Locker Girl director Han Joon-hee as creator, with Park Dan-hee directing and Jung Soo-yoon writing, the drama balances humor and emotion, blending Korean-Chinese culinary culture into its storyline. Each food scene serves as a visual and emotional highlight, described by writer Jung as a “visual feast” sure to trigger late-night cravings.

Cast members have embraced the show’s unique flavor. Kang Ha-neul described it as “a drama full of various flavors—of food, character, love, and growth,” while Go Min-si called it “a comforting story where imperfect people fill each other’s gaps.”
